Looking for warm weather? Then head to Moses Lake in July, when the average temperature is 73.4 °F, and the highest can go up to 89.6 °F. The coldest month, on the other hand, is December, when it can get as cold as 23 °F, with an average temperature of 28.4 °F. You’re likely to see more rain in December, when precipitation is around 1.4″. In contrast, August is usually the driest month of the year in Moses Lake, with an average rainfall of 0.3″.

How to Get to Moses Lake

Plane

Although Moses Lake doesn’t have its own airport, you can fly to Wenatchee Pangborn Field (EAT), which is located 47 miles from Moses Lake. Pasco Tri Cities is the most popular, with regular flights from Copa Airlines, United Airlines, American Airlines and other airlines departing from the United States. The shortest domestic flight to Moses Lake departs from Seattle and takes around 48m.

Train

Amtrak is the only carrier operating train routes to Moses Lake.

Car

Another option to get to Moses Lake is to pick up a car rental from Seattle, which is about 147 miles from Moses Lake. You’ll find branches of Europcar and Turo, among others, in Seattle.

Renting a car in Moses Lake

Renting a car in Moses Lake costs $95 per day, on average, or $190 if you want to rent if for 2 days.

You’re likely to save money by renting your car at the airport: locations in the city are, on average, 29% more expensive than at Wenatchee Pangborn Field.

Expect to pay $3.41 per gallon in Moses Lake (average price from the past 30 days). Depending on the size of your rental car, filling up the tank will cost between $40.88 and $54.51.
